strang is Hiring a Regional Director of Business Development Near Waukesha, WI

Description

Strang is seeking a highly motivated sales professional who can lead the business development efforts in our Milwaukee region. Our ideal candidate will reside in Southeastern Wisconsin and have strong community ties to the market with a can-do attitude, bringing process and structure to an office that moves quickly. The candidate will possess an established, strong work ethic, have high expectations, timely follow-through, excellent communication, and be committed to, and strive for, EXCELLENCE. If this sounds like a fit for you, we'd love to have that first discussion of you joining our team!

Key responsibilities include

  • Execution of business development strategies for the five Strang go-to-market industries, following Strang’s sales process. This requires working closely with Strang’s senior leadership to develop capture plans. The five industry sectors include: higher education, government, science and technology, performing arts, and corporate/office.
  • Assist in the development and execution of the overall Strang marketing plan, ensuring that the strategy and tactics align with the firm’s goals. Work closely with fellow business development and marketing professionals in a high-performance team where each member is valued, trusted, and respected.
  • Create and support growth plans for current and past clients. Assist team leadership with client loyalty program execution.
  • Research the market, opportunities and competitors and share the information accordingly.
  • Develop and maintain expertise and awareness of the Milwaukee regional market to create value for our clients, keeping abreast of where the market is headed. Accomplish this through participation in industry organizations, regular consumption of business publications and other media, while building a network of other professionals in Strang’s target industries, the A/E/C market, and professionals up-stream of opportunities.
  • Promote visibility of Strang in the Milwaukee regional market through PR and participation in various industry sponsored events, awards, and associations. Master the art of networking that maximizes the value of time spent. Understand the balance between networking with the need to “get work done.”
  • Provide guidance and insight to the marketing team in developing both informal and formal responses to clients including: RFI/Q/P responses, brochures, presentations, project information, marketing campaigns, and other marketing collateral as required. Manage buy-in from leadership and follow-through on research assignments. Own the client deliverables.
  • Create and maintain accurate data in the CRM system for leads, opportunities, contacts, and accurate reporting. Work closely with the CRM marketing coordinator to identify and qualify leads and opportunities. Regularly track leads and opportunities through the sales process, ensuring that all are progressing efficiently.

Requirements

What you can bring to the team:

  • Bachelor’s degree in marketing, communications, and/or business with excellent writing and communication skills. A bachelor's degree in architecture, engineering, or interior design is also desirable coupled with the minimum years of experience required as noted below.
  • Successful experience in business development or marketing within the A/E/C industry or equivalent business development / fund raising experience in non-profit or business-to-business organizations.
  • Strong engagement with the Milwaukee Regional Business Community is preferred.
  • Experience in developing and executing sales plans with a working knowledge of CRM systems; Salesforce or MS Dynamics 365 a plus.
  • Familiar with, and use of sales strategies and methodologies
  • Proficiency in Microsoft Office programs including PowerPoint is required. Adobe Suite experience is a plus but not required.
  • This position is based out of our Milwaukee Regional office, while significant time outside of the office, including off-business hours and occasional travel is to be expected.
